Output aab35563ca7824c278e672aff39cfedc0ba916961d19a78568edddba72711def:25

value
4474296
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b611bf0366ba1ef005c0f01adf534f624bebe264 OP_EQUALVERIFY OP_CHECKSIG
address
1HbhEwLufg5UVompFXX2UDC22jYP5ykgMq
transaction
aab35563ca7824c278e672aff39cfedc0ba916961d19a78568edddba72711def
confirmations
228701
spent
true